Designing Affordability presentation

An international exhibition and presentation on challenges and opportunities in solving housing affordability will be presented at this year’s annual prefabAUS 2016 Conference, at University of Sydney’s Department of Architecture, Planning and Design.

Professor Marc Norman from the Harvard University Graduate School of Design is Director of UPSTATE, a Centre for Design Research and Real Estate at Syracuse University School of Architecture.

An affordable housing advocate, he supports mechanisms that reduce the cost of housing and has dedicated his career to finding remedies to inequality.

“We are experiencing a crisis in housing as the totality of these construction and operating costs far exceed the incomes of a growing number of families in our cities,” Marc explains. “There is no one solution, but a suite of techniques the prefab industry can deploy to lower costs or create efficiencies in the service of greater affordability.”

Mr Norman curated the Designing Affordability: Quicker, Smarter, More Efficient Housing Now exhibition that was held at the Centre for Architecture in New York. The exhibition will feature at prefabAUS 2016 and he will discuss the philosophy behind his exhibition.

Marc’s presentation will examine ways in which architects, engineers, planners, policy makers and ordinary citizens are creating innovative ways to reduce the cost of housing, increase opportunity, rethink the way we live and show new ways to build and maintain structures.

“Developers, individuals, governments and architects are designing affordable solutions and creating models for addressing the crisis and creating new opportunities for us all,” Marc says.

“Modular construction holds the promise of quicker construction timeframes, consistency and better construction quality management. While originally confined to low rise structures, this method is now bringing innovative design to mid-rise and high-rise housing.”

Also joining the conference’s international speaker line up is author and researcher, Associate Professor Ryan Smith from The University of Utah’s Integrated Technology in Architecture Centre, and author and expert in Industrial Technologies – Timber, former CEO of Italian Timber Design Bureau Dr Paolo Lavisci.

The international guest speakers will be joined by Australian and New Zealand industry experts, focused on the theme of Delivering Next Generation Buildings. They will showcase the best in prefabricated and offsite technology and design, and explore the future of the built environment.
